Description
Take a break from modern life with this magnificent LEGO Ideas Medieval Blacksmith (21325) large building set for adults. The architectural details of a 3-level building display model from the Middle Ages are lovingly recreated in LEGO style. This model building kit for adults to build and display has a removable roof and the top 2 levels lift off for easy access to the fully furnished bedroom, kitchen and workshop. Other features include a glowing forge with a LEGO light brick, plus a garden with buildable models of an apple tree and a well. There are 4 Minifigures to bring the scene to life: a blacksmith, archer, and 2 Black Falcon Knights with their weapons, a posable horse figure with a buildable cart, and dog and frog figures, not only for model building fun but for a proud display in your home or office, too! An ideal gift for adult LEGO fans. Part of a collection of inspiring LEGO sets designed to help adults relax in a creative way, this building kit makes a wonderful gift for yourself or the LEGO fan or hobbyist in your life. Measures over 10.5 in. (27 cm) high, 12.5 in. (32 cm) wide and 8 in. (21 cm) deep. Contains 2,164 pieces.

I got this set because I’m a Middle Ages enthusiast. I had never done a set this big before, so I was pleased to find the directions adequate for even an ‘inexperienced’ builder. It’s got lots of fun little details that make it playable and a nice display piece. My main recommendation would be to build on a base plate, the base was flimsy and kept splitting. Everything else is quite sturdy, if I’d known I’d have invested in a big enough base for it to sit on. My other observation is the black vs navy roof tiles are hard to tell apart,.. I still don’t know if I wound up with the intended pattern. Overall it was very fun and looks great displayed!! I loved all the extra bits of armor and such they were fun touches as is the archer mini fig. Great value for the money and time consuming with built in breaks it would be easy to divide up and each builder work on a floor , which is fun.
